Udom Emmanuel of Akwa Ibom finally presented 2018 budget of N651.50 billion to the Akwa Ibom House of Assembly for consideration. Reports have it that the budget is higher than 2017 figure 0f N485.79 billion with N165.71 billion. Emmanuel said that the total projected recurrent revenue for the year was N289 billion as against N188.50 billion estimated in 2017. He said that the Bill christened “Budget of Consolidation on Industrialisation” , was expected to drive the state government’s industrialisation policy to logical conclusion. Femi Falana, has debunked claims that he purchased a property in Maitama District, Abuja, from the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C). In a statement by lawyer and human rights activist on Saturday, November 25, 2017, Falana gave a response to reports which quoted Abubakar Malami, attorney-general of the federation (AGF) as saying the said property worth N1 billion was sold to “a Lagos lawyer”. Lionel Messi has stopped speculation about his future by signing a new contract with Barcelona until 2021. Messi’s previous deal had been due to expire at the end of the season, but this is the ninth professional contract the Argentine international has signed since he moved to the Camp Nou and commits him to the club until he is 34. The tale of a 16-year-old killer is spreading around the world, after some of the planet’s most famous women joined a campaign to free her. Cyntoia Brown was sentenced to life in prison in 2004 for shooting dead Johnny Allen, a 43-year-old Nashville estate agent who picked her up for sex. The teenager who went home with Mr Allen that night had been repeatedly raped and beaten.
